About Yves Burtschell
Yves Burtschell is a scholar working on Civil and Structural Engineering, Computational Mechanics, Applied Mathematics, Building and Construction and Aerospace Engineering, having authored 67 papers that have together received 1.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Computational Fluid Dynamics and Aerodynamics (28 papers), Gas Dynamics and Kinetic Theory (25 papers), Innovations in Concrete and Construction Materials (22 papers), Concrete and Cement Materials Research (19 papers), Fluid Dynamics and Turbulent Flows (17 papers), Innovative concrete reinforcement materials (15 papers), Plasma and Flow Control in Aerodynamics (7 papers) and Smart Materials for Construction (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nuclear Energy and Engineering (25 citations), Building and Construction (463 citations), Civil and Structural Engineering (718 citations), Applied Mathematics (214 citations) and Computational Mechanics (337 citations). Yves Burtschell has collaborated with scholars based in France, Morocco and Cameroon. Frequent co-authors include Adil Hafidi Alaoui, Mouhcine Benaicha, Olivier Jalbaud, D. Zeitoun, Ghislain Tchuen, Sofiane Amziane, L. Houas, Marc Médale, G. Jourdan and Irina Graur. Their work appears in journals such as Shock Waves, Construction and Building Materials, Structural Concrete, International Journal of Numerical Methods for Heat & Fluid Flow and Journal of Building Engineering.
